My brand new Rubicon JLU (delivered August 6) had the Engine Check Light go on at 117 miles.
Drive it home and the light was off when I turned the Jeep on a few hours later.
At 290 miles it came on again.
Took it to the dealer but couldn't make a service appointment as I was having surgery the next day plus time to recover.Finally took it in Sept 11 and they "fixed" it (apparently a software issue).
Picked it up on the 12th and the light was on again. They reset the system and it seemed fine (off).
Wife is driving it today and the light came on again, AND the Stop/Start System Warning Light has come on. The wife also says it's nor accelerating as smoothly now an there's a slight "tremble" when the engine is running, not smooth like before.
Anybody have any experience with anything like this.Obviously I'm taking it in again, but this is a brand new Jeep and disappointed is an understatement,
